Professional bettors typically risk no more than 1-5% of their total bankroll on any single wager, ensuring that no single loss can derail their long-term strategy. This methodical approach prevents emotional decision-making during losing streaks and maintains focus on long-term profitability rather than short-term results. Understanding market movements and line shopping constitutes another essential strategy for maximizing betting value. Sportsbooks frequently adjust their lines based on public betting patterns rather than actual game analysis, creating opportunities for informed bettors to capitalize on mispriced odds. This requires monitoring multiple sportsbooks simultaneously and understanding how public perception can create value on the less popular side of a wager.
